Irish band The Wolfe Tones played a secret gig at Finsbury Park's Irish pub, The Faltering Fullback, ahead of their final London show on July 5. The surprise event, organized by Festival Republic, celebrated the band's 60-year influence on Irish rebel music and featured a mix of classics and fan favorites. The intimate gig attracted 200 fans, including fellow Irish icons Aisling Bea and Fontaines D.C.
